Bio-ethanol production through simultaneous saccharification and co-fermentation (SSCF) of a low-moisture anhydrous ammonia (LMAA)-pretreated napiegrass (Pennisetum purpureum Schumach)
Efficient bio-ethanol production from napiegrass (Pennisetum purpureum Schumach) was investigated.
